Publisher's Synopsis

When Billy Gene was just a boy, his parents were killed by a man who was escaping from jail. As the killer fled, he shot at young Billy and just missed him. Billy, a ragged orphan boy without even a pair of shoes to wear, was taken in by the owner of the the livery stable and the local carpenter. He grew up a lot in that little cattle town, being raised by the two kindhearted men. One day, the man who murdered his parents also killed the two men who raised him. Billy, now a young man, vowed to find this very cold-hearted murderer and see to it that he would never kill again. The trail leads Billy through the port city of Corpus Christi where he is made a Texas Ranger by the local sheriff. Billy marks the killer by shooting off the top of his left ear before the man escapes to Saint Louis. The young Billy follows and is injured in a gunfight with the killer and his cohort. But before he passes out from the gunshot woulds, he manages to shoot the killer in the hip. A lost trail, a blizzard and an unexpected delay result in a disgusted Billy Gene returning to Texas where he is summoned to Dallas for an urgent meeting with a lawyer. This visit will change the life of Billy Gene Randle forever, as well as the life of a certain young woman in Corpus Christi. Even so, he still intends to fulfill his vow to avenge the deaths of his parents and friends.
